The solemn assembly was a special day set apart from the normal activities of worship and celebration. It was a day of dedication and sacrifice. The solemn assembly was a day on which vows were made to God and repentance was expressed by God’s people. It was a day in which restoration and renewal was called for within the congregation of the Lord. The solemn assembly was in short, a prelude to revival.
